Rigid Couplings

    Rigid couplings consist of 2 fully machined cast iron flanges (male and female design) which are mounted onto the shaft by means of taper lock bushes and which are held together by bolts. The male half can accept the taper lock bush from the hub side (design H) or the flange side (design F). The female half is always machined to design F. This HF or FF couplings can be specified – a decision based simply on ease of access during assembly. Note: Vertical shafts must always use FF design only Easy to inspect visually and replace without effort. Rigid couplings do not allow for misalignment. Torque rating dependent on the slip torque of the taper bush. Speed should be limited to 33 m/s (rim speed). Generally suitable for applications using mild steel shafting.

    Couplings connect two shafts for the purposes of power transmission between the driver and the driven device.

    The type of coupling used depends on factors including speed power and shaft alignment.
